School Notes

  • The ability to learn is greater in childhood than at any other time in life. That is why we owe it to our children to feed their curiosity and challenge their intellect every day- to give them all that they need to grow strong and vigorous in mind and spirit as they are in body. At Shaloh House, we see children's incredible capacity for intellectual growth every day: in first-graders learning multiplication, in second-graders writing essays, through sixth- graders already learning physics What is most exciting is that these extraordinary accomplishments are those of "ordinary" students Shaloh House does not cater exclusively to the gifted (though gifted students certainly thrive in our environment of individualized, accelerated learning). Instead, we dedicate to bringing out the gifts within every child Shaloh House Jewish Day School expands children's intellectual curiosity and capabilities.
